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them (2016)



Things have been a little uneven this week as I have been working on a few side projects. However, I did have some time to catch a few flicks. One of the first of the weekend in the 2016 Harry Potter prequel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them.


Plot/ The adventures of writer Newt Scamander in New York's secret community of witches and wizards seventy years before Harry Potter reads his book in school.


Let me start by saying that I am not the biggest Harry Potter fan, although I did enjoy the movies. Unfortunately, this movie in no way captures the atmosphere or depth that made the movies entertaining. While some of the visuals are solid and the theme was interesting, everything else felt flat. The characters were uneven, mostly unlikable, and often made little sense, the CGI was miserable and felt extremely rushed, and the production quality and attention to detail demonstrated in the Harry Potter series was nowhere to be found. In no way does this film do any justice for the franchise and it should be skipped. In the end, this one was a huge disappointment, and a film that would probably be totally dismissed had it not been for the Harry Potter moniker. Unless you are a complete diehard fan, stay away!
